STRUCTURAL NOTES:
All reinforcing steel shall be high strength billet steel and shall
conform to ASTM A-615 grade 60 specifications. Lap continuous
reinforcing 48 bar diameters or 30"" in beams and in slabs. Lap
bottom steel over supports and top steel at midspan. Hook
discontinuous ends of all top bars. Reinforcing steel shall have
a minimum of 1 concrete cover.
All wood in contact with masonry shall be pressure treated or approved
seperating material.
All dimensions shall be verified in field by the contractor. If there are
any discrepancies the Architect or Engineer shall be notified before
proceeding.
All wood members shall have a minimum fiber stress in bending
of 1200 p.s.i. with 1 /360 max. deflection.

Gypsum Note
Gypsum board shall conform to ASTM C22, C475, C514, C1002, C1047
C1177, C1178, C1278, C1396, or C1658 and installed per FBC residential
code. Per USG, Wallboard conforms to C1396.
Gypsum Board & Gypsum Panel Products
Gypsum board and gypsum panel products shall be applied
at right angles or parallel to framing members. All edges and
ends of gypsum board and gypsum panel products shall
occur on framing members, except those edges and ends that
are perpendicular to the framing members. Interior gypsum
board shall not be installed where it is directly exposed to
weather or to water.
Wall and ceiling gypsum board shall be fastened with screws
spaced at 12"o,c. Screws for attaching gypsum board and gypsum
panel products to wood framing shall be Type W or Type S in
accordance with ASTM C1002 andshall penetrate thewood not
less than 5/8" inch (15.9mm) Gypsum board and Gypsum panel
products shall be attached to cold formed steel framing less
than 0.033" (1 mm) thick shall be Type S in accordance with
ASTM C1002 or bugle head style in accordance with ASTM C1513
and shall penetrate the steel not less than 3/8" to 0.112-
(1 mm to 3mm) thick shall be in accordance with ASTM C954 or
bugle head style in accordance with ASTM 1513. Screws for
attaching gypsum board or gypsum panel products to structural
insulated panles shall penetrate the wood structural panle facing
not less than 7/16-o.c. (11.1mm).
Wood Framing Note
Wood framing supporting gypsum board and gypsum panel
products shall be not less than 2" (51 mm) nominal thickness
in th least dimension except that wood furring strips not less
than I" by 2" (25mm x 51 mm) nominal dimension shall be
permitted to be used over solid backing or framing spaced
not more than 24"o.c. (610mm)

SHEATHING NAILING NOTES
Pneumatic Nails
Pneumatic or mechanicaly driven nails will
be accepted under the following conditions:
Min. nails size 8d or larger ring shank with
Min. shank diameter:.113
Min. Length: 2"
Min. Head Diameter:.280 Full Round
Min. Ring Diameter .012 over shank dia.
Min. 16 to 20 Rings per Inch
Note
Gun nails shall be permitted as an
acceptable fastener from any manufacturer
Wood screws meeting the same size requirement
may be used in lieu of nails without comment
EXTERIOR SHEATHING
Use #8 gun nails at 4""o.c. at panel edges
and #8 gun nails at 4"o.c. at panel top and
bottom and 6"o.c. in field
